    The New Jersey Student Learning Assessment (NJSLA) is a state-mandated assessment for all students taking English Language Arts [Grades 3-9] and Mathematics General Course [Grades 3-8] or Algebra I enrolled in a NJ Public School.

Alternate Assessment - DLM (Dynamic Learning Maps)

  • DLM (Dynamic Learning Maps) WINDOW - English Language Arts and Mathematics:  GRADES 3 - 8 & 11, and Science: GRADES 5, 8, & 11

    • April 3 through May 26, 2023

    DLM assessments offer students with severe cognitive disabilities a way to show what they know and can do in English Language Arts, Mathematics, and Science.
